The Lucy Mcrae 'TransNatural' Series Combines Nature and Technology

I love how different mediums are used to either shine light on a important topic, or at the very least question it; for instance, take a look at the Lucy McRae ‘TransNatural’ series. Part of the art and exhibition, TransNatural, it addresses the crossover between nature and technology (as does the entire show).

Although only two photographs of the Lucy McRae ‘TransNatural’ series were released, if you’re in Amsterdam on February 19th, you may be able to view the rest in person.
